    What Is 081.63.253.200 and How IPv4 Works

    The address 081.63.253.200 belongs to the IPv4 system, which is the most widely used version of Internet Protocol addressing. IPv4 uses four numerical segments separated by dots, with each segment ranging between 0 and 255. This structure allows billions of unique addresses worldwide.

    Each IP address contains two key components: the network portion and the host portion. The network part identifies the broader system or ISP, while the host part identifies a specific device within that network. This structure ensures efficient routing of data across complex global systems.

    When a device sends or receives information online, the IP address acts like a return address. Data packets travel across multiple servers and routers until they reach the destination associated with that IP, making communication seamless and nearly instantaneous.

    Public vs Private Nature of 081.63.253.200

    The IP address 081.63.253.200 (81.63.253.200) is classified as a public IP address. Public IPs are accessible over the internet and are assigned by Internet Service Providers to users, servers, or organizations.

    Private IP addresses, on the other hand, are restricted to internal networks and are not visible on the public internet. Since this address does not fall within private IP ranges, it is capable of communicating across global networks.

    Public IP addresses can represent individual users, shared networks, or large data centers. Because of this, a single IP does not necessarily identify a specific person, as multiple users may share it at different times.

    ISP Assignment and Dynamic Nature of the IP

    IP addresses like 081.63.253.200 are typically assigned by Internet Service Providers. These assignments can be either static or dynamic. Static IPs remain constant, while dynamic IPs change periodically.

    Most residential users are assigned dynamic IP addresses, meaning the same IP can belong to different users at different times. This makes it difficult to permanently associate an IP with a specific individual.

    Additionally, IP addresses may belong to hosting providers, VPN services, or data centers. These environments often serve multiple users simultaneously, further complicating identification.

    Common Misconceptions About 081.63.253.200

    There are several misconceptions surrounding IP addresses like 081.63.253.200. One common belief is that an IP can reveal an exact physical location. In reality, IP geolocation is only approximate and often limited to a city or region.

    Another misconception is that unknown IP addresses are always malicious. In truth, most IPs recorded in logs belong to normal users or automated systems performing routine tasks.

    It is also incorrect to assume that blocking a single IP will prevent all threats. Modern cyberattacks often involve rotating IP addresses, making it necessary to focus on patterns rather than individual entries.
